Transaction 80eb45d887d0fdf7ccba318ae52988599100733d1f5cbccf5957bef6f6923f00
1 Input
1 Output
-
80eb45d887d0fdf7ccba318ae52988599100733d1f5cbccf5957bef6f6923f00:0
- value
- 3369886
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f7393379053b592dba74cf8c5add13fa0ad7495
- address
- bc1q8aeexdus2w6e9ka8fnuvttw387s26ay4xps86g